Established in 1996, Dowlen Road Veterinary Center has been a long standing clinic in the Golden Triangle animal care community. Dr. Hurych bought the clinic in December of 2020, after working as an Associate Veterinarian there for the last 7 years. Our remarkable team of professionals strives to provide each client with the highest-quality pet care while working with each individual's budget. Services
Surgeries (spay/neuter, declaws, ear cropping and tail docking) - optional laser surgery procedures. Orthopedic (amputations, Tibial plateau leveling osteotomy (TPLO), extracapsular cruciate stabilization, patellar luxation repair, femoral head and neck ostectomy (FHO), fracture repair). Dental care can include oral examination, deep cleaning, dental radiography, polishing and extraction.

More than a million pets in the United States have a heartworm infestation. But heartworm disease is PREVENTABLE. Let that sink in, because it is one of the most horrible statistics regarding our furry friends. In companion animals, heartworm disease is diagnosed mainly in dogs and, less frequently, in cats and ferrets.
